One key benefit of owning a horse is typically the physical benefit. The mere size of a horse can make daily activities much more of an effort for you and this will surely make you move more than you'd normally want to. Riding a horse, getting it out for a walk, grooming and serving it may need more energy and physical strength as compared to having a smaller pet such as a dog or even a cat. Riding your horse can make your muscles stronger, particularly your leg and arm muscles. This will also improve your posture as well as balance and can help you build your hand eye dexterity all the more. Whether you are old or young, being active is always a good thing. So this is definitely an excellent benefit for all the horse owners as well as riders out there.

Besides the physical benefits you will get, owning a pet horse will also give you emotional and social benefits. A horse is an excellent companion and just like men and women, spending time with them will develop a strong trust and friendship between the two of you. Horses are also faithful to their masters and can be effortlessly taught if you are conscious of the correct methods. If you wish to be more certain about this, try having a good horse trainer. Interacting with horses daily is definitely an effective stress reliever for most people. Skilled horses are very gentle and are often used in equine assisted treatment.

Having a horse will open plenty of doors for you. You will have the opportunity to get in touch with folks with the same interests and discuss tips and other useful details about raising horses. Looking after horses will also provide you with new skills that are not normally acquired otherwise. You'll be more confident, especially since you will have to learn how to ride your horse properly. You'll experience a unique feeling of freedom as soon as you are proficient in riding and taking care of your horse. Riding your horse regularly will let you forget all the stress and worries of your everyday living.
